Three concrete AI opportunities with ROI
1. Predictive maintenance for HVAC and elevators
By retrofitting critical equipment with low-cost IoT sensors, the firm can feed real-time vibration, temperature, and usage data into a machine learning model. The model predicts failures days or weeks in advance, allowing proactive repairs that cost 30-50% less than emergency fixes. For a portfolio of several buildings, this could save $100k+ annually in avoided downtime and rush charges.
2. AI-driven energy management
Commercial buildings waste up to 30% of energy. An AI-powered building management system can analyze occupancy patterns, weather forecasts, and time-of-use electricity rates to dynamically adjust HVAC and lighting. Even a 15% reduction in energy spend across 500k sq ft could yield $75k-$150k in yearly savings, with a payback under two years.
3. Lease abstraction and portfolio analytics
Lease documents are dense and time-consuming to review. Natural language processing (NLP) tools can extract key dates, rent escalations, and clauses in seconds, feeding a dashboard that highlights upcoming renewals, concentration risk, and negotiation levers. This reduces legal review time by 70% and helps leasing teams make data-driven decisions.
Deployment risks specific to this size band
Mid-market real estate firms face unique challenges. Budgets are tighter than at REITs, so a phased approach is critical—start with one building and one use case. Data quality may be poor; expect to invest in sensor retrofits and data cleaning. Change management is also key: property managers may resist AI if they fear job loss. Clear communication that AI handles repetitive tasks, not relationship-building, is essential. Finally, vendor lock-in is a risk; choose platforms with open APIs to avoid being tied to a single provider.
